#e08333 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e08333 is composed of 87.8% red, 51.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 77.2%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 27.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 53.9%. #e08333 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#c10700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e08333 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e08333 has RGB values of R:224, G:131,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.77,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14713651.

Shades and Tints of #e08333
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cf5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#e08333
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8984 is the less saturated color, while #fb8118 is the most saturated one.
